Ancient and unknown forces have been unleashed in war-ravaged
Iraq.

When Elliott Gildart decides to
join an archeological dig in the drylands of northern Iraq, he
expects a break from his monotonous job. But the discovery of an
unusual and out-of-place megalithic platform turns exploration into a
risky undertaking and leaves Elliott facing a future he’s not sure
he’s prepared for.

Meanwhile, Neil Feaver and his
cameraman, Jake Parvis, stumble upon their strange developments
while filming a documentary about Iraq’s ongoing civil war. Saved
from imminent danger by a mysterious stranger, they soon learn that
lost magic and mystical artifacts have fallen into the wrong hands.
Now, everyone finds themselves caught in the crisis involving
coalition forces, Islamist militants, and enigmatic factions that
have existed since the times of the Ancient Near East.

As terrifying forces align, can they prevent impending peril? Or
will ancient magic be enough to turn the tides?

A
self-described amateur scholar, Dennis Tsarson has been interested in
the world’s mythology and folklore traditions since reading Greek
myths as a boy. That interest grew into an undergraduate degree in
history and archeological training, which he incorporates into his
fantasy retellings while traveling the globe. When he’s not
writing or exploring new countries and their cultural histories, you
can find him settled in the United Kingdom, studying the comparative
tendencies in folktales around the world.
